Title Of Article :
Wear Properties of TiN Coating Formed on AISI D2 Surface

Abstract :
In this work, the wear test of uncoated and titanium nitride coated AISI D2 cold work tool steel against silicon nitride ball was realized at 0.3 m/s sliding speed and under the loads of 2.5N, 5N and 10N. Steel samples were nitrided at 575°C for 8 h in the first step of the coating process, and then titanium nitride coating was performed by pack diffusion coating in a powder mixture consisting of ferro-titanium, ammonium chloride and alumina at 1000°C for 2h. Nitro-titanized samples were characterized by X-ray diffraction analysis (XRD), scanning electron microscopy (SEM), micro-hardness and ball on disk wear tests. X-ray studies showed that the phases formed on the coated steel surfaces are TiN and Ti0.5Cr0.5N. The average hardness of the layer is 1450±30 HV0.005. The friction coefficient value of TiN layer is ranging between 0.136–0.203. The specific wear rate of coated steel is 0.982×10^-5 mm3/Nm.
